1-1 INTRODUCTION

The SY-7VBA 133 AGP/PCI Motherboard is a high-performance Socket
370 supported ATX form-factor system board. The SY-7VBA 133 uses
VIA Chipset technology and supports Socket 370 class processors. This
Motherboard is fully compatible with industry standards and adds many
technical enhancements.

Ø
CPU SETTINGS
The SY-7VBA 133 provides the user with a very complete and convenient
CPU setting environment. The CPU settings are all adjusted through the
special SOYO COMBO page in the BIOS, therefore rendering the use of
jumpers obsolete.
n
CPU FSB Frequency
The SY-7VBA 133 supports an incredible wide range of CPU FSB
frequency settings:
66, 75, 81, 83, 90, 95, 100, 105, 110, 112, 113, 115, 117, 118, 120, 122,
124, 126, 133, 135, 137, 138, 140, 142, 144, 150 and 155 MHz.
This ensures that the SY-7VBA 133 has an overwhelming overclocking
potential.
